Tapestry Solutions, a Boeing Company, brings over 30 years of industry experience designing, implementing, training, and supporting high-quality, cost-effective information technology and business intelligence solutions. With a dedicated team of approximately 500 professionals, we proudly serve 75 defense, commercial, and government clients across more than 50 U.S. locations and 9 countries worldwide.

As a trusted partner, our employees embody our core values by consistently delivering excellence, taking full ownership, and developing innovative solutions that enable critical missions and ensure the safety of our global customers and team members. Joining Tapestry Solutions means enjoying the best of both worlds: access to the vast resources of Boeing combined with the agility and people-focused, family-oriented culture of a small business where your contributions truly matter.

About The Role

Tapestry Solutions, a part of Boeing Global Services (BGS), is seeking an Associate Software Engineer in Hazelwood, MO, for the Department of Navy Tomahawk Land-Attack Missile program. The Tomahawk program continues to grow and expand as a relevant deterrent against adversaries across the globe and is employed by multiple military organizations. This program is expected to remain in active service for the foreseeable future.

The successful candidate for the role of Associate Software Engineer will play a crucial role in the design, development, testing, and maintenance of non-embedded software throughout the end-to-end lifecycle that meets industry, customer, and safety standards for the Tomahawk program, while adhering to strict government regulations. You will have the opportunity to review, analyze, and translate customer requirements into initial design of software products. Your expertise will be instrumental in developing, maintaining, enhancing, and optimizing software products and functionalities for systems integrations. Additionally, you will debug and resolve issues identified to ensure the reliability and efficiency of software products.
